: PHP-Login-System or built-in frameworks like Laravel's Fortify/Breeze.
: Higher learning curve if you only need a single feature. Common Pitfalls to Avoid
: A simple script might be vulnerable to Cross-Site Request Forgery. Ensure your form includes a hidden CSRF token. php script change password
: These are "battle-tested" and handle the edge cases (like password resets via email) that a simple script might miss.
When looking for a reliable "PHP script to change password," you are likely looking for a balance between security and ease of integration. Most high-quality scripts or tutorials on this topic focus on three core components: , prepared statements , and session validation . Key Features of a Good Script Ensure your form includes a hidden CSRF token
: Never use a script that saves passwords as raw text.
: To prevent SQL injection, the script should use PDO or MySQLi with prepared statements. Most high-quality scripts or tutorials on this topic
Based on developer feedback and security standards, here are the two most common ways to implement this: Source : W3Schools or PHP The Right Way .